1. Auditing and Making a Plan

Making a comprehensive plan prior to migrating to the cloud is important. We recommend that start your way from the edges and work your way to your moving crucial information last. This indicates that you can make sure that you're pleased with the set-up and the service before proceeding and moving all of your data.

Examining your information prior to the migration is key. This indicates deleting all of the information which you do not always require and inspecting who in your company has access to what. This keeps your information arranged for when you move over to the cloud.

3. Making Sure you Have the Correct Equipment

The gadgets and hardware utilized within various organizations vary. This implies that inspecting your hardware and IT equipment to see if they can support migrating to the cloud is crucial. Routers, firewalls, backup gadgets and servers are a few of the networking equipment which will need to be inspected and perhaps updated.

Your IT Support supplier will have the ability to assist you when it comes to seeing if your devices requires replacing and updating or whether they're currently suitable for migrating to the cloud.

5. Multi-Factor Authentication

Passwords can certainly be the weakest point in terms of security. Most of security breaches originate from weak passwords which were easily guessable. Your service needs to think about taking the additional action and carry out Multi-Factor Authentication. This is a terrific way to protect your login as the user must acknowledge a phone call/text message or mobile app notice to finish the confirmation procedure so that they can proceed to login.
